The Arabic words al-asas fi al-tafsir mean "the foundation in exegesis." Several works use similar phrasing. For instance, Ibn Taymiyyah’s Muqaddimah fi Usul al-Tafsir (Introduction to the Principles of Exegesis) is sometimes called Asas al-Tafsir in popular summaries. However, no major mufassir (exegete)—from al-Tabari (d. 923 CE) to al-Suyuti (d. 1505) to modern figures like Ibn Ashur (d. 1973)—authored a book with that exact title. A possible candidate is Al-Asas fi al-Tafsir by a lesser-known contemporary writer, but such works are not part of the mainstream Islamic canon. More likely, the searcher has conflated Al-Asas (a common book title in other Islamic disciplines, such as Al-Asas fi al-Nahw for Arabic grammar) with a tafsir.
